The cut and fold patterns list all of the marks required for each leaf of the book and by marking, cutting and folding the marks you build up the design.

It can, at times, be a little fiddly and time consuming because, depending on the level of detail in a pattern, you may have to deal with very many folds per page alot of which may be of just a mm in size. A series of terms is commonly used by libraries and publishers for the general sizes of modern books, ranging from folio the largest, to quarto smaller and octavo still smaller.
